Remove pharmacies from list of pharmacies patient has used before.

Remove pharmacies from list of pharmacies patient has used before. Patients move, insurance changes preferred/required pharmacy or patients travel ("snow-bird"). We need to be able to take pharmacies out of the list of pharmacies previously sent.

Providers need to have one place that they go to so they can sign off everything. Right now providers have task folders for so many different things but still don't have everything. They need one spot where they can sign off on orders, lab results and radiology results on tests that they ordered, transcriptions that they have done or need to co-sign, notes that they need to complete, orders and notes that need to be co-signed, prescriptions that need to be refilled.
